SALT LAKE COUNTY, UTAH — A semi-truck and trailer loaded with cattle rolled over on the on-ramp from East Canyon to westbound Interstate 80 in Parleys Canyon Tuesday evening, closing the ramp for several hours while crews worked to unload the cattle and right the truck.
Utah Highway Patrol said the semi appeared to be coming off the westbound lanes of I-80 when it lost control, crossed the roadway, and rolled. The truck came to rest on the outside shoulder while the rear of the trailer slid down an embankment. A crane was later brought in to pull the truck and trailer upright after the cattle were unloaded.
The driver was not injured. It was not immediately known whether any of the cattle were killed or injured in the rollover.
